## Authentication

The Rankbench relevance-tuning notes service sits behind our internal gateway. Every request must carry an API key; there is no anonymous read path. Keys are scoped read-only for reviewers and rotate monthly via the Lockspindle job. Audit logs record each keyed request. The current reviewer key is below.

app token of tagug-hahaf = kto2_9v

### 2024-11-08 — WavePeek Key Rotation

Rotated the release signing key for WavePeek, the audio waveform preview service, after the quarterly audit flagged the old key as past its lifetime. All waveform renderer artifacts built after 14:00 UTC are signed with the new key; older builds will fail verification and must be rebuilt. On-call engineers verifying tonight's deploy should use the key below.

rollout seal: bky6_63q7Qj

## GraphLens Release — Step 4: Sign the bundle

After the dependency graph visualizer passes the render snapshot tests, build the release bundle with `make dist`. Do not skip the checksum step, even for patch releases — downstream mirrors reject unsigned artifacts silently, which is confusing to debug. Verify the bundle locally before uploading. When prompted by the signing tool, use the current release signing key, which is provided directly below this line.

rollout seal: bky3_7wZ

Test plan note: GrowSpan controller, bay 4. Humidity sensors drift upward roughly 2% per 12 hours under sustained misting. Run the 48-hour soak test and log recalibration events. If drift exceeds 5%, escalate to the Fernhollow hardware team. To pull raw telemetry from the staging API, authenticate with the bearer token below.

session JWT of kafop-tahop = eyJhbGciOiJIUzI1NiIsInR5cCI6IkpXVCJ9.eyJzdWIiOiIvbwcfZIn0.TS8WGc4D

### Digest Scheduling

The Pinefold batch digest endpoint lets support staff schedule email digests on customers' behalf. Schedules accept a cadence (daily, weekly, monthly), a delivery hour in the recipient's timezone, and a template slug. Duplicate schedules for the same recipient are rejected with a conflict response. All scheduling calls must authenticate against the internal Pinefold service using the key below.

service key, kagep-yafop: qvz23-ZKPHptIdEFAcWdmbBSRvIiM